About

Surfing is a great way to get in touch with the ocean. Our experienced instructors will give you their personal attention and share the surfing experience with you. Learning to surf could be the beginning of your new lifelong passion. We offer a range of classes for individuals and the whole family.

  • All participants must be able to swim, and be comfortable in the ocean. No non-swimmers allowed.
  • Minimum age for mixed adult classes is 11 years old.
  • If your child is 8-11 you may book the semi-private surf class and surf together as a group
  • If your child is under 8 years old book a private lesson

Please Note: Dates and Times are limited, No Lessons are available on Sundays and Public holidays.

Adventure Tips

Arrive Early for Best Conditions

Getting to the beach early ensures calmer waters and less crowded surf spots, ideal for beginners.

Wear Appropriate Swimwear

Opt for comfortable, quick-drying swimwear and bring a rash guard for sun protection and comfort during your lesson.

Listen Carefully to Instructors

Follow your instructor’s guidance closely to maximize learning and ensure safety in the water.

Respect the Ocean and Local Rules

Be mindful of local surf etiquette and marine life to help preserve Hawaii’s natural beauty.
